EELP Exchangeable LP Units definition

EELP Exchangeable LP Units means the Class B limited partnership units of EELP, which are non-transferable and are exchangeable for no additional consideration into Trust Units on the basis of 0.425 of a Trust Unit for each EELP Exchangeable LP Unit;
